Our 'closed panel' system is based on the same principles as the open panel, however wall panels are insulated at the fabrication stage in our factory.
Following the fitting of insulation the inside face of the panel is closed with an insulating foil membrane which is also incredibly tough.
Counter battens are then fitted over the foil membrane to provide a service void for electrical cables etc.
This service void also increases the insulating properties of the overall wall construction.
The closed panel system is also a very good option for houses that require very low levels of air tightness as the panel remains sealed and openings for electrical boxes etc are not required.
Closed panels are growing fast in popularity mainly due the time and labour saved on site as well as the increased air tightness mentioned above. This system can provide u-values of between 0.3 and 0.1w/m2k depending on the level of insulation fitted.
